I'm playing the original NWN, intent on finishing it before I allow myself to buy NWN2. I'm in Luskan, and am having trouble once I deal with the two high captains. I looked around online and every site I looked at seemed to agree that at least one of the captains must be killed in order to gain what is needed to get into the Host Tower. So, I killed Baram and all his minions that attacked me as a result.

Invincible necromancers and ridiculously large numbers of other nasties aside, when I go back to the Temple of Tyr (whether by foot or stone of recall), Aarin and all the priests attack me!!! I tried finding help with this by looking at guides and walkthroughs, but it seems to be fairly unheard of. I'm so confused...can someone please help??? :(

A solution!

After much digging on the internet, I found a solution!

Press ` to get a command prompt and type:
DebugMode 1
Then press ` again and type
dm_spawnitem M2Q5F_LUSKANKEY
This stops the fighting and you can talk to Aarin and end the level.
Before you do this, however, you should turn debug mode off.
Press ` one less time and type
DebugMode 0

Oh, capitalization matters.
